Eugene Braunwald
Eugene Braunwald is an American cardiologist born in Vienna, Austria. He served as the founding Chair of the Department of Medicine at the University of California, San Diego, and later joined the faculty at Brigham and Women's Hospital and Harvard Medical School. With over 1,000 peer-reviewed publications, he is widely recognized for his research on heart disease and as the editor of the textbook Braunwald's Heart Disease.
